The Novel Is Set In Colonial India During The Late 19Th Century And Tells The Story Of Mr. Isaacs An Anglo-Indian Jew Who Becomes Involved In Various Aspects Of Indian Society And Politics. The Narrative Explores Themes Of Cultural Clashes Personal Identity And The Complex Relationships Between The British Colonial Rulers And The Indian People. F. Marion Crawford Was Known For His Vivid Storytelling And His Ability To Capture The Atmosphere Of The Diverse Settings In Which His Novels Were Placed. Mr. Isaacs Is Considered One Of His Significant Works And Showcases Crawford'S Interest In Depicting The Complexities Of Colonial India. If You Have An Interest In Novels Set In Colonial Contexts And Exploring The Interactions Between Different Cultures Mr. Isaacs Might Be A Compelling Read. Keep In Mind That The Novel Reflects The Attitudes And Perspectives Of Its Time Which Includes The Late 19Th-Century Colonial Perspective.
